Joining Your Video Appointments ๐น
10 minutes prior to your scheduled appointment, the "Join" button will be illuminated
You will be prompted to launch the desktop application, click on "Launch Desktop Application"
Another window will open prompting you to open the Secure Video Client, click "Open Secure Video Client"
If this is your first time using the Secure Video Client (SVC), you will be prompted to allow the use of your microphone and camera. Hit "OK" on both windows.
